FULL HOUSE of antiques (collected and inherited) plus mid-century modern.  Many unusual and interesting items including furniture, art and military items.  The owner is a Vietnam era graduate of the Naval Academy and there are many miscellaneous Navy items.   THE HOUSE IS BEING TORN DOWN AND EVERYTHING IS FOR SALE.  

Mid century:  Eames chair and ottoman by Herman Miller, i4 (Mariani, Italy) leather sofa, Herman Miller classic double pedestal dining or work table, two teak large cabinets, platform bed with attached nightstands and drawers underneath and very cool ceramic lamp.

Antique:  c. 1830 double pedestal dining table, gorgeous armoire, marquetry occasional table, inlaid candlestand/small table, pine cupboard with glass doors, barrister bookcase, large Gothic table, Victorian dresser with mirror, chestnut mantel, four small oak chairs and an early luster tea set.  Not antique, but a very nice Henkel Harris chest.

Outdoor:  antique and new wicker, vintage rattan sofa, chairs and tables, Brown Jordan chaises, chairs and tables, teak bench and many pots and plants.  Killer pair of concrete lions and iron urn.  Swimming pool equipment and supplies.

Oil paintings and lithographs, military knife collection, antique Britains (or similar) toy soldiers, dolls and many unusual, varied smalls.  LeCoultre Atmos clock and two other vintage clocks.  Large model of a sailing ship.  Big Japanese glass float. Books and TOOLS (including vintage).  Biking, fishing and hunting miscellaneous.  Some jewelry and small sterling items.  Banjo in case. Antique Polyphone music box with discs.

Lithos include Thunder over the Patuxent by John D. Shaw.  This work was done to commemorate the 50th anniversary of Navy test pilots and is signed by eight of the pilots, many of whom went on to become astronauts.

Many, many tables of kitchen items including a baby blue Kitchen Aid mixer.   Bric-a-brac including several Orrefors vases, a KPM dish set, a hand painted set with purple pansies, gold-trimmed Limoges serving pieces and much vintage stemware.
